Output efbf42bdcd91a41a4a9a828674bdfc9062016dc162552de917f099f6475881ec:3

value
2880000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29e76b71d249a0e50e9528814db7b5a477ced075 OP_EQUALVERIFY OP_CHECKSIG
address
14pZwBuh2Kptq9TeHw2pu9QneLmZVkauWb
transaction
efbf42bdcd91a41a4a9a828674bdfc9062016dc162552de917f099f6475881ec
confirmations
515527
spent
true